Research Operations Updates

At this time, the university’s Emergency Management team is working on potential return-to-campus scenarios. We will communicate with the campus community promptly and fully when the reopening process has been established. We recognize that researchers are eager to get back into their workspaces, but the university must observe guidelines from the province, and also take into account our unique requirements as an institution. Please continue to work from home as you have been. If necessary, you may still submit a Critical Research Designation form when you must pursue activities on campus, in the field, or in the community.

Your patience and perseverance through this challenging situation is deeply appreciated.
